When is the best time to visit Charlotte?
| Month |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sept | Oct | Nov | Dec |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Avg. price | £88 | £89 | £92 | £95 | £96 | £97 | £93 | £89 | £87 | £94 | £95 | £92 |
| Avg. temp | 6°C | 8°C | 12°C | 16°C | 21°C | 25°C | 27°C | 26°C | 23°C | 17°C | 11°C | 7°C |
Frequently Asked Questions
What are the best places to stay in Charlotte?
Uptown is often recommended for walkable dining and entertainment, while NoDa is known for its creative scene. South End attracts visitors with its lively breweries and galleries, and historic neighborhoods like Dilworth have a welcoming atmosphere.
What are the best things to do in Charlotte with kids?
Explore hands-on exhibits at Discovery Place Science, enjoy outdoor spaces at Freedom Park, or discover wildlife at the North Carolina Zoo near Charlotte. Local adventure parks and botanical gardens are also frequently suggested for family outings.
What are some of the best things to do in Charlotte?
Explore the NASCAR Hall of Fame, walk through Uptown’s vibrant arts scene, and relax in Romare Bearden Park. Brewery tours, local markets, and the Mint Museum are frequently suggested ways to experience Charlotte’s culture.
How is the weather in Charlotte?
Charlotte has mild winters with temperatures around 32–52°F (0–11°C), and warm summers where afternoons reach 70–90°F (21–32°C). Rain falls throughout the year, so pack layers and a light waterproof jacket for occasional showers.
What are the best places to visit in Charlotte?
Uptown Charlotte has art museums, theaters, and sports venues, while NoDa is known for its galleries and music. Freedom Park, the NASCAR Hall of Fame, and the Levine Museum of the New South are frequently suggested cultural stops.
What are some hiking trails in Charlotte?
Charlotte has urban trails like Little Sugar Creek Greenway and McAlpine Creek Park, as well as nature walks at Reedy Creek Nature Preserve. These spots are often recommended for easy hikes, birdwatching, and forested scenery.
What are some family activities we can do in Charlotte?
Families often explore Discovery Place Science, enjoy interactive play at ImaginOn, or have picnics and walks in Freedom Park. Local sports games and children’s theater performances are frequently suggested by residents.
What are some of the best day trip ideas from Charlotte?
Venture to Lake Norman for water activities, explore museums in Gastonia, or enjoy mountain scenery around Crowders Mountain State Park. Vineyards and historic sites in nearby towns create opportunities for varied day trips.
Are there any pet friendly accommodations available in Charlotte?
Many Charlotte neighborhoods, including Plaza Midwood, NoDa, and South End, have pet-friendly stays. Local parks and greenways make it easy to get outside with your furry companion.
What are some local tips for visiting Charlotte?
Charlotte’s light rail is a convenient way to explore Uptown and South End. Locals recommend sampling regional barbecue, checking the calendar for sports games, and packing for both city and outdoor adventures.
What is Charlotte known for?
Charlotte is known as a major banking hub and has a lively NASCAR legacy. The city has vibrant arts, numerous parks, and youth-centered attractions, making it a dynamic destination for visitors.
What are the best hidden gems to explore in Charlotte?
Explore murals in the NoDa district, browse neighborhood farmers markets, or visit local craft studios in Plaza Midwood. Little Sugar Creek Greenway is also frequently suggested for more peaceful city walks.
What are the best foods to try in Charlotte?
Charlotte’s food scene has Carolina-style barbecue, fried chicken, and pimento cheese specialties. International flavors from local food halls, creative donuts, and locally brewed beers are frequently suggested by residents.
What should I bring for a trip to Charlotte?
Pack comfortable walking shoes, light layers for changing temperatures, and a waterproof jacket for unexpected rain. Sunscreen is helpful for outdoor parks, and a reusable water bottle keeps you refreshed while exploring.
What is the nightlife in Charlotte like?
Nightlife in Charlotte centers around Uptown’s bars, theater venues, and live music, and South End’s breweries and lounges. Local comedy clubs and rooftop gatherings are often popular for an evening out.
What are the most popular events or festivals in Charlotte?
Charlotte hosts the Carolina Renaissance Festival in fall, major NASCAR races at Charlotte Motor Speedway, and outdoor celebrations like the Charlotte Pride Parade. Spring and summer bring concerts and food festivals throughout the city.
Are there family friendly vacation rentals in Charlotte?
Charlotte has family-friendly vacation rentals across Uptown, South Park, and Dilworth, with nearby parks and playgrounds in many neighborhoods. Listings are varied, including homes with extra living space and kid-friendly amenities.
When is the best time to visit Charlotte?
Late spring and early fall are often recommended for pleasant temperatures and comfortable outdoor exploration. Seasonal festivals and blooming gardens create an inviting atmosphere around these months.
